Aroostook National Wildlife Refuge

Reviewed by:

Rating:

Aroostook National Wildlife Refuge is located on Loring Air Force Base. This wild life was constructed in the year 1998 covering an area of 4,700 acres. This wildlife protects the wild life habitat with types of diversified species such as black bear, fishers, beavers and snowshoe hares. This wild life sanctuary is worth visiting.
